Re: Online Safety Bill

Richard you are stating that this is the first case of virtual rape. Please explaine how it is rape see Legal definition below

Spoiler: 
The legal definition of rape is when a person intentionally penetrates another's vagina, anus or mouth with a penis, without the other person's consent. Assault by penetration is when a person penetrates another person's vagina or anus with any part of the body other than a penis, or by using an object, without the person's consent


I feel for the young Girl and what she has gone through however it is stretching it to claim it is rape based on the above.
